WebApr 20, 2024 · An orangery features more brickwork and is a flat-roofed extension with large glass windows and roof lights. A garden room or garden summerhouse, is characterised by a solid roof and walls with generous windows. 1. Accommodate a kitchen (Image credit: David Salisbury) WebA kitchen orangery can combine a more open plan space with integrated kitchen units as part of the design. The requirements for a kitchen orangery will be different as there will need to be considerations for electrical installations, vents, plumbing and more.
